How many hours does it take for a new car to undergo its first maintenance?

New car first maintenance takes 1 to 2 hours. The items included in the first maintenance of a new car are: 1. Tightening the engine compartment and checking and tightening all mechanical connection points and nuts throughout the vehicle; 2. Inspecting the tire tread and pressure, and removing small stones and other debris stuck to the tires; 3. Changing the engine oil and oil filter; 4. Using software to check the vehicle's electronic systems, inspecting and adjusting all lights, and examining the shock absorbers and braking system; 5. Adding lubricating oil, checking the hinges of the front and rear doors, the automatic opening and closing of doors and sunroof glass, and inspecting the condition of the chassis.

How to Make Left and Right Turns When Passing an Overpass in Subject 4?

When making a left turn, you should turn on the right turn signal after entering the overpass or underpass. Then, make a right turn into the ramp, and at the other end of the ramp, make another right turn to enter the main road. This way, two consecutive right turns achieve the purpose of one left turn. When making a right turn, you should turn on the right turn signal in advance, make a right turn near the beginning of the overpass, keep right and enter the ramp, and then proceed from the ramp to the main road.

Which Changan models are equipped with the Blue Whale engine?

Changan models equipped with the Blue Whale engine include: the Changan CS75 PLUS, Changan CS35 PLUS Blue Whale Edition, and Eado Blue Whale Edition. The Blue Whale engine power system achieves a perfect balance of increased power, reduced fuel consumption, and NVH noise reduction technology. Taking the 2021 Changan CS75 PLUS as an example, its body dimensions are: length 4670mm, width 1865mm, height 1700mm, with a wheelbase of 2710mm. The 2021 Changan CS75 PLUS is powered by a 1.5T turbocharged engine, delivering a maximum horsepower of 178PS, maximum power of 131kW, and maximum torque of 265Nm, paired with a 6-speed manual transmission.

How to Repair a Cracked Windshield?

First, attach a small mirror to the inside of the glass to better reflect the condition of the crack. Place the triangular suction cup on the glass, extract any residual air from the damaged point, and apply pressure to inject the resin from the repair tool into the damaged area of the glass. Pull up the lever of the vacuum injector and wait for 5 to 10 minutes, then carefully observe the small mirror to check for any bubbles. Once the adhesive has fully penetrated the crack, use a UV curing lamp to quickly solidify the repair resin. After the resin has hardened, remove the UV curing lamp and peel off the transparent plastic film, completing the windshield repair process.

How to Remove Adhesive After Peeling Off Car Film?

Evenly apply vinegar with a cotton swab on the remaining film adhesive, then wait for the vinegar to blend with the adhesive before slowly removing it with a cloth or scraper. Apply mentholatum oil multiple times on the adhesive, then slowly scrape it off with a knife. Spray a dedicated car heat-insulating cleaner on the adhesive to be removed, and the adhesive will melt immediately. Finally, wipe it off with a cloth. Apply alcohol on the adhesive to soften it, then slowly scrape the adhesive off with a knife.

What are the reasons why a Leopard can't start despite having fuel and electricity?

Detailed introduction to the reasons why a Leopard can't start despite having fuel and electricity: 1. Insufficient voltage: When the battery voltage of the car is insufficient, the car battery cannot provide enough power to the starter. If the issue is due to low battery voltage, it's best to check the car battery voltage. Use a multimeter to test the battery voltage. If it's below 10V, it's recommended to replace the battery directly. 2. Poor fuel quality: Using low-quality fuel can cause the engine to produce a large amount of carbon deposits, affecting the normal operation of the engine. At the same time, it's also necessary to check the car's intake pipe. If the intake pipe is blocked, the car will have difficulty starting.

What engine does the Bestune X40 use?

Bestune X40 uses a 1.6L naturally aspirated engine. The function of the engine is to convert the thermal energy of gasoline or diesel into mechanical energy by burning and expanding the gas in a sealed cylinder, thereby pushing the piston to perform work. Taking the 2019 Bestune X40 as an example, its body dimensions are: length 4310mm, width 1780mm, height 1680mm, wheelbase 2600mm, fuel tank capacity 50L, and trunk capacity 375L. The 2019 Bestune X40 features a MacPherson independent front suspension and a torsion beam non-independent rear suspension, with a maximum horsepower of 114ps, maximum power of 84kw, and maximum torque of 115nm.
